I'd guess that you've got an older version of cabal-install on your system that doesn't support GHC 8. You can test that with `cabal --version` and see if it's 1.24 or later.

My recommendation would be to try out Stack. There are new easier installation instructions at https://haskell-lang.org/get-started, and recent Stackage Nightly snapshots are all using GHC 8.0.1.
